#839501 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#839501 is composed of 51.4% red, 58.4%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.3%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 67.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 29.4%. #839501 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ff02 with #072b00.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#839501

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0d00 is the darkest color, while #fefff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#839501

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f5046 is the less saturated color, while #839501 is the most saturated one.
